サイトの表示が崩れていた!
3か月ほどサイトを更新していなかったのですが、久しぶりに自分の記事をブラウザで見てみたら、CSSが適用されていないような、雑然とした表示になってしまっていました。
一瞬焦ったものの、きっとよくある不具合だと考え、まずは状況把握をしました。
状況
まず、エディタでの表示が問題ないかを確認しました。以前、サイト自体は問題ないけれど、WordPressの記事編集画面の表示がおかしいことがありました。その際は、使用中のすべてのプラグインの更新だけで解決しました。
今回は、記事編集画面は問題ありませんでした。ブラウザ上でのプレビューも表示しましたが、表示は正常でした。プラグインを全て更新しましたが、表示は崩れたままでした。
次に、WordPressでの問題解決のためのチェックリストというページを発見し、これを参考にして、プラグインを全て無効化しました。すると、ブラウザで正常に表示されるようになりました!
ただ、これでは必要なプラグインまで無効化状態なので、プラグインをひとつずつ有効化し、表示が崩れないかを地道に確認していきました。(明らかに問題なさそうなプラグインを2~3個ずつ有効かしてくと効率良いです)
その結果、Autoptimizeというプラグインが原因でした。
手順を整理
- 編集画面の表示を確認
- プレビューを確認
- プラグインを全て更新し、ブラウザでの表示を確認
- プラグインを全て無効化し、ブラウザでの表示を確認
- プラグインを1つずつ有効化し、問題を起こしているプラグインを特定
- 問題ないプラグインだけを有効化
最後に
WordPressの拡張機能は便利なものが多いですが、その更新をしていなかったり、定期的なモニタリングをしていないと、不具合を放置してしまうことになってしまいます。何のために必要なのか、どういう機能なのかをよく理解せずに使ってしまうこともしばしばあるので、気を付けます。
コメント